Dacă ai ales un procesor AMD Ryzen pentru sistemul tău, ai făcut o alegere excelentă. Aceste bijuterii tehnologice oferă o putere de calcul excepțională și o eficiență remarcabilă. Iar dacă ești pasionat de Linux, ești pe punctul de a descoperi o combinație care te va uimi prin rapiditate și adaptabilitate. Ei bine, a maximiza potențialul acestei combinații nu este întotdeauna un proces plug-and-play. Necesită cunoaștere, ajustări fine și, uneori, puțină răbdare. Acest ghid este creat pentru a te ajuta să extragi fiecare strop de performanță din platforma ta Ryzen, rulând sistemul de operare open-source. Să începem! 🚀
De Ce Ryzen și Linux? O Sinergie Puternică
Pe măsură ce arhitectura Zen de la AMD a evoluat, la fel și suportul pentru ea în ecosistemul Linux. Inițial, au existat provocări, mai ales cu generațiile timpurii de Ryzen și necesitatea unor versiuni de kernel mai noi. Însă, astăzi, situația este mult îmbunătățită. Utilizatorii se bucură de stabilitate, eficiență energetică și, cel mai important, de o capacitate de lucru remarcabilă. Unul dintre marile avantaje ale sistemelor Linux este controlul absolut pe care îl oferă asupra hardware-ului. Această libertate, combinată cu performanța brută a procesoarelor Ryzen, creează o platformă ideală pentru dezvoltatori, creatori de conținut, pasionați de jocuri și oricine dorește un control deplin asupra mașinii sale. Cu instrumentele și configurațiile corecte, vei transforma sistemul tău într-o adevărată uzină de procesare. 💻
Alegerea Distribuției Potrivite: Fundația Performanței
Prima și poate cea mai importantă decizie este alegerea distribuției Linux. Nu toate sunt create la fel, mai ales când vine vorba de suportul pentru hardware-ul modern, precum cel al procesoarelor Ryzen. O distribuție care include un kernel Linux recent este crucială, deoarece acesta conține cele mai noi drivere și optimizări specifice pentru arhitectura AMD. Iată câteva dintre opțiunile de top:
- Pop!_OS: Dezvoltată de System76, această distribuție bazată pe Ubuntu este un favorit printre utilizatorii de Ryzen, în special pentru gaming și dezvoltare. Vine cu un kernel bine optimizat și drivere grafice NVIDIA preinstalate (dacă este cazul), dar și suport excelent pentru plăcile grafice AMD. Echipa System76 depune eforturi considerabile pentru a asigura o experiență fluidă și rapidă pe hardware modern. Este o alegere fantastică pentru cei care caută performanță fără prea multă bătaie de cap.
- Fedora Workstation: O altă opțiune de top, renumită pentru că este la curent cu cele mai noi tehnologii. Fedora integrează rapid versiuni proaspete ale kernel-ului Linux, ceea ce o face ideală pentru a exploata din plin inovațiile arhitecturii Ryzen. Este o platformă solidă pentru dezvoltatori și pentru cei care doresc un sistem stabil, dar cu componente software de ultimă oră.
- Manjaro (bazat pe Arch Linux): Pentru utilizatorii care doresc control maxim și acces la pachete software de ultimă generație, Manjaro este o alegere excepțională. Fiind o distribuție „rolling release”, primește actualizări constante, inclusiv cele mai noi versiuni de kernel și drivere. Suportul vast al Arch User Repository (AUR) îți permite să instalezi aproape orice. Necesită un pic mai mult efort inițial, dar recompensa este o flexibilitate și o rapiditate greu de egalat.
- openSUSE Tumbleweed: La fel ca Manjaro, Tumbleweed este o distribuție „rolling release”, oferind mereu cele mai recente pachete software și nuclee. Este renumită pentru instrumentele sale de configurare (YaST) și pentru un proces de testare riguros, care asigură stabilitate în ciuda naturii sale de actualizări continue. O alegere excelentă pentru utilizatorii avansați care doresc inovație și fiabilitate.
- Ubuntu (cu HWE): Deși versiunile LTS (Long Term Support) de Ubuntu sunt orientate spre stabilitate maximă, ele pot veni cu un kernel mai vechi. Pentru a beneficia de suportul optim pentru Ryzen, este esențial să activezi Hardware Enablement (HWE) stack. Aceasta îți va permite să primești actualizări ale kernel-ului și ale stack-ului grafic, aducându-ți sistemul la nivelul de performanță necesar. Alternativ, poți opta pentru o versiune non-LTS de Ubuntu (la fiecare 6 luni) pentru a te asigura că ai un kernel proaspăt.
Setări Esențiale pentru Randament Maxim pe Ryzen
Alegerea distribuției este doar primul pas. Adevărata magie se întâmplă prin ajustarea unor parametri și instalarea unor componente software esențiale. 🔧
1. Nucleul Linux (Kernel)
Acesta este inima sistemului tău și cheia performanței Ryzen. Un kernel actualizat aduce nu doar suport pentru hardware-ul nou, ci și îmbunătățiri semnificative în planificarea procesorului (scheduler), gestionarea energiei și stabilitate.
💡 Recomandare: Asigură-te că rulezi cel puțin o versiune de kernel 5.10 sau mai recentă. Ideal ar fi 5.15, 6.x sau chiar mai nou. Acestea includ îmbunătățiri critice pentru `amd_pstate` (un driver modern de gestionare a energiei), suport pentru noile generații Zen și performanță sporită pentru subsistemul grafic integrat (iGPU) și dedicat.
- `amd_pstate`: Acest driver, disponibil în kernel-uri mai noi (începând cu 5.17, cu maturizare în 6.x), înlocuiește vechiul `acpi_cpufreq` pentru o gestionare mult mai eficientă a frecvențelor și tensiunilor procesorului Ryzen. Poți verifica dacă este activ cu `cat /sys/devices/system/cpu/cpu0/cpufreq/scaling_driver`. Dacă rulează `amd_pstate`, ai acces la moduri precum „active” (pentru performanță maximă) sau „passive” (pentru echilibru). Poți seta `amd_pstate=active` în parametrii de boot ai kernel-ului pentru a forța acest comportament.
- Kernel-uri customizate (opțional): Pentru entuziaști, există kernel-uri optimizate precum XanMod sau Liquorix, care aduc scheduler-uri alternative și compilări specifice pentru performanță sporită în sarcini de lucru exigente sau jocuri. Atenție, acestea pot introduce și o instabilitate ușoară, deci folosește-le cu discernământ.
2. Drivere Grafice: Esențiale pentru Plăcile AMD Radeon și NVIDIA
- AMD Radeon: Unul dintre marile avantaje ale plăcilor grafice AMD sub Linux este suportul excelent prin driverul open-source `amdgpu`, care este integrat direct în kernel. Este extrem de performant și nu necesită instalări complicate. Asigură-te că ai un kernel modern pentru a beneficia de cele mai recente optimizări și funcționalități, cum ar fi FreeSync.
- NVIDIA (dacă este cazul): Dacă ai o placă grafică NVIDIA, driverele proprietare sunt o necesitate absolută pentru a obține performanță maximă, mai ales în jocuri. Majoritatea distribuțiilor moderne oferă un mod simplu de instalare a acestora, fie prin depozitele oficiale, fie prin instrumente dedicate. Nu te baza pe driverul Nouveau pentru performanță!
3. Gestionarea Energiei și a Temperaturilor
O gestionare eficientă a energiei nu doar prelungește durata de viață a componentelor, ci asigură și că procesorul tău operează la frecvențe optime fără a atinge praguri termice periculoase.
⚡️ Profilul de Energie: Pentru performanță maximă, setează governor-ul CPU pe `performance`. Acest lucru poate fi realizat prin instrumente precum `cpupower` sau `tuned`. Multe distribuții moderne folosesc implicit `schedutil`, care este o opțiune excelentă, echilibrată. Dacă folosești `amd_pstate` în modul „active”, acesta va gestiona deja profilul în mod inteligent.
🔋 Utilități pentru laptopuri: Pentru laptopuri cu Ryzen, instrumente precum TLP sau auto-cpufreq pot oferi un echilibru fantastic între performanță și autonomie, ajustând dinamic frecvențele CPU și GPU.
🌡️ Monitorizare: Folosește `s-tui`, `htop`, `radeontop` sau `sensors` pentru a monitoriza temperaturile și utilizarea procesorului/GPU-ului. O răcire adecvată este fundamentală.
4. Setări BIOS/UEFI: Un Aspect Des Neglijat
Configurația din BIOS/UEFI joacă un rol vital. Asigură-te că:
- Ai cea mai recentă versiune de BIOS/UEFI instalată. Actualizările aduc adesea îmbunătățiri de stabilitate, compatibilitate și performanță pentru procesoarele Ryzen.
- Profilul XMP/DOCP pentru RAM este activat. Memoria RAM rapidă este crucială pentru performanța procesoarelor Ryzen, iar activarea acestui profil va rula memoria la frecvența nominală specificată de producător, nu la cea implicită, mult mai lentă.
- Opțiuni precum Precision Boost Overdrive (PBO) sau Core Performance Boost (CPB) sunt activate pentru a permite procesorului să atingă frecvențe superioare atunci când este necesar.
- Dacă ai un procesor Ryzen cu grafică integrată (APU), alocă o cantitate suficientă de RAM pentru iGPU (de obicei 2GB sau mai mult, în funcție de necesități).
5. Optimizări Software și Sisteme de Stocare
- `swappiness`: Valoarea implicită este adesea 60. Dacă ai o cantitate mare de RAM (16GB+), poți reduce această valoare la 10 sau chiar 5 pentru a minimiza utilizarea partiției swap și a forța sistemul să folosească mai mult memoria fizică, îmbunătățind responsivitatea. Editează `/etc/sysctl.conf` și adaugă `vm.swappiness=10`.
- Fstrim: Pentru unitățile NVMe și SSD-uri, asigură-te că serviciul `fstrim.timer` este activat pentru a menține performanța în timp prin curățarea blocurilor neutilizate. `sudo systemctl enable fstrim.timer && sudo systemctl start fstrim.timer`.
- GameMode: Dezvoltat de Feral Interactive, acest daemon detectează când rulezi un joc și aplică automat o serie de optimizări de sistem (cum ar fi setarea governor-ului CPU pe performance) pentru a îmbunătăți experiența de gaming. Este disponibil în majoritatea depozitelor de pachete. 🎮
- Dezactivează serviciile inutile: O revizuire a serviciilor care rulează la pornire și dezactivarea celor de care nu ai nevoie poate elibera resurse prețioase.
Opinii și Experiențe Personale (Bazate pe Date)
Din experiența mea și din observațiile comunității, suportul Linux pentru procesoarele AMD Ryzen a atins un nivel de maturitate remarcabil în ultimii ani. Cu fiecare versiune nouă de kernel, vedem îmbunătățiri semnificative în stabilitate, gestionarea energiei și, mai ales, în performanța brută. Este crucial să înțelegem că un procesor Ryzen modern, în special generațiile Zen 2, Zen 3 și Zen 4, va performa la potențialul său maxim doar cu un kernel Linux cât mai recent (ideal 6.x+) și, la fel de important, cu un BIOS/UEFI actualizat. Ignorarea acestor aspecte poate duce la o experiență sub-optimă, cu performanțe inferioare așteptărilor și chiar instabilitate.
„Nu subestimați niciodată impactul unui kernel proaspăt și al unui BIOS/UEFI actualizat pe o platformă Ryzen sub Linux. Acestea sunt coloana vertebrală a performanței și stabilității, deblochează adevăratul potențial al hardware-ului tău AMD.”
Personal, am observat o transformare a experienței de la un kernel 5.4 (care era la zi acum câțiva ani) la un 6.6 sau 6.7 actual. Treceri mai line între stări de putere, o responsivitate generală sporită a sistemului și o gestionare termică mai eficientă sunt doar câteva dintre beneficiile palpabile. Pentru cei care își construiesc un sistem nou cu Ryzen, o distribuție precum Fedora sau Pop!_OS oferă un punct de plecare excelent, asigurând acces rapid la cele mai noi componente software fără eforturi considerabile.
Concluzie: O Călătorie Spre Perfecțiune
Combinarea unui procesor AMD Ryzen cu Linux este o alegere fantastică pentru oricine caută un sistem puternic, flexibil și personalizabil. Procesul de a maximiza performanța implică o serie de pași, de la alegerea unei distribuții adecvate la ajustarea fină a setărilor de kernel, a driverelor grafice și a parametrilor BIOS/UEFI. Nu uita de importanța actualizărilor regulate – ele sunt cheia pentru a te asigura că beneficiezi mereu de cele mai bune optimizări. Experimentează, adaptează-te și bucură-te de un sistem care răspunde exact nevoilor tale. Călătoria către performanța optimă este una continuă, dar recompensele sunt pe măsură. Ești gata să îți pui sistemul la treabă cu adevărat? 📈